The Property

The house has been the subject of considerable improvement in recent years with a sizable rear and side extension, internal refurbishment to include double glazed windows and a new central heating system.  

The ground floor accommodation includes two formal reception rooms, currently arranged as a home office and a sitting room. The latter is semi open plan to a fantastic kitchen breakfast room with a dining/family space and separate laundry. Two elevations of Crittall style full height glazing link the interior with the exterior beautifully, creating a stunning year-round focal point and flooding the space with lots of natural light. The kitchen has been beautifully appointed with shaker style cabinetry and feature counter and flooring while large-glazed roof lights add to the feeling of light and space. A beautifully appointed shower room completes the picture on this floor. 

Downstairs, there is a useful basement room, currently providing further occasional reception/bedroom accommodation while also offering scope for enlargement. On the first floor there are three comfortable bedrooms and a well-presented family bathroom, along with access to the loft space.

Outside

There is a smart period façade with a townhouse style walled garden and a tiled footpath to the front door, while to the rear, a real feature of the house, is a superb, and generously proportioned landscaped garden. South-westerly in aspect it enjoys far-reaching views and makes a wonderful backdrop to this lovely family home, and the ideal place for al-fresco dining and entertaining.
